1. 项目概述:PLC在蜂窝煤生产线传送带控制中的应用
在工业自动化领域,PLC(可编程逻辑控制器)就像工厂的"大脑",负责协调各种设备的运行。我参与过多个蜂窝煤生产线的自动化改造项目,其中传送带控制系统是最基础也最关键的环节。传送带五作为整条生产线中承上启下的关键设备,其控制设计直接影响到生产效率和设备安全。
传统的继电器控制方式存在布线复杂、故障率高、难以修改等缺点。采用PLC控制后,不仅可靠性大幅提升,还能通过编程灵活调整控制逻辑。以我去年完成的某年产10万吨蜂窝煤项目为例,改造后传送带故障率降低了70%,生产效率提升了25%。
这个控制系统主要包括四个核心部分:IO分配确定信号输入输出关系、梯形图程序实现控制逻辑、接线图指导硬件连接、组态画面提供人机交互界面。接下来我将结合具体案例,详细解析每个环节的设计要点和实操经验。
2. 硬件设计与IO分配
2.1 IO分配原则与实例
IO分配是PLC控制系统设计的"地基",合理的规划能避免后期大量返工。根据我的经验,传送带控制的IO点通常包括:
输入信号(I):
- I0.0:启动按钮(常开触点)
- I0.1:停止按钮(常闭触点)
- I0.2:传送带末端物料检测传感器(NPN型接近开关)
- I0.3:过载保护信号(来自电机热继电器)
- I0.4:急停按钮信号(安全回路)
输出信号(Q):
- Q0.0:传送带电机接触器控制
- Q0.1:运行状态指示灯
- Q0.2:故障报警指示灯
重要提示:实际项目中务必预留20%的IO点作为备用,我曾在某项目因未预留备用点导致后期扩展时不得不更换PLC模块,造成不必要的成本增加。
2.2 传感器选型与接线要点
物料检测传感器的选型直接影响控制可靠性。经过多次对比测试,我推荐使用:
- 检测距离:50-100mm(根据传送带高度调整)
- 防护等级:IP67以上(防尘防水)
- 输出类型:NPN常开(与PLC输入模块匹配)
接线时需注意:
- 棕色线接24V+
- 蓝色线接0V
- 黑色线接PLC输入点(如I0.2)
- 务必在传感器电源端并联0.1μF电容,可有效抑制现场干扰
2.3 安全回路设计
安全是生产线设计的首要考虑因素。传送带控制必须包含:
- 急停回路:采用双回路设计,任一急停按钮动作立即切断所有输出
- 过载保护:电机热继电器信号必须接入PLC和安全回路
- 联锁保护:与前级设备建立联锁,防止物料堆积
我曾遇到一个典型案例:某厂因未设置联锁保护,前级设备故障导致传送带持续运行,最终造成物料堆积损坏设备,损失超过5万元。
3. 梯形图程序设计详解
3.1 基础控制逻辑实现
传送带基础控制梯形图程序如下:
ladder复制Network 1: 启动/停止控制
LD I0.0 // 启动按钮
A I0.1 // 停止按钮(常闭)
AN I0.3 // 过载保护信号
= Q0.0 // 电机接触器控制
Network 2: 运行指示
LD Q0.0 // 传送带运行状态
= Q0.1 // 运行指示灯
Network 3: 故障报警
LD I0.3 // 过载信号
O I0.4 // 急停信号
= Q0.2 // 故障报警灯
这个程序实现了三个基本功能:
- 正常的启停控制
- 运行状态指示
- 故障报警指示
3.2 高级功能扩展
在实际项目中,我们通常需要添加更多功能:
ladder复制Network 4: 延时启动
LD I0.0 // 启动按钮
S T1 // 启动延时定时器(5s)
Network 5: 联锁控制
LD T1 // 延时时间到
A I0.2 // 前级设备就绪信号
AN I0.3 // 无过载
AN I0.4 // 无急停
= Q0.0 // 启动传送带
Network 6: 自动停机
LD I0.2 // 末端传感器
TON T2, 300 // 无料持续5分钟停机
LD T2
R Q0.0 // 停止传送带
这段程序增加了:
- 延时启动功能(避免同时启动多台设备造成电网冲击)
- 设备联锁(确保前级设备就绪才启动)
- 自动停机(无料运行5分钟后自动停止,节能降耗)
3.3 编程技巧与注意事项
-
定时器使用技巧:
- 电机启动延时通常设为3-5秒
- 停机延时建议1-2秒(消除机械惯性)
- 使用TONR指令实现累计计时,便于故障排查
-
常见问题处理:
- 信号抖动:添加10-100ms的滤波时间
- 误动作:关键信号采用"一票否决"逻辑
- 死机风险:添加看门狗定时器
-
调试心得:
- 先模拟测试再现场调试
- 使用强制功能逐步验证各逻辑段
- 记录重要参数修改历史
4. 电气接线图设计
4.1 主回路设计
传送带电机的动力回路设计要点:
circuit复制三相电源 → 主断路器(QF1) → 接触器(KM1主触点) → 热继电器(FR1) → 电机(M1)
参数选择经验:
- 断路器:额定电流≥1.5倍电机额定电流
- 接触器:AC-3使用类别下电流≥电机额定电流
- 热继电器:整定电流=电机额定电流的1.05-1.2倍
4.2 控制回路设计
PLC控制回路典型接线:
circuit复制24V+ → 急停按钮 → 停止按钮 → 启动按钮 → PLC输入点
PLC输出点 → 接触器线圈 → 热继电器常闭 → 0V
注意事项:
- 急停按钮必须采用硬线连接,不经过PLC程序
- 关键信号线使用屏蔽双绞线,屏蔽层单端接地
- 动力线与控制线分开走线,间距≥30cm
4.3 抗干扰措施
工业现场干扰严重,必须采取以下措施:
- 电源端加装隔离变压器
- PLC供电采用UPS电源
- 信号线远离变频器等干扰源
- 柜内布线遵循"左强右弱"原则
我曾处理过一个典型干扰案例:某生产线PLC频繁误动作,最后发现是变频器动力线与传感器信号线平行走线导致,重新布线后问题解决。
5. 组态画面设计
5.1 基本画面元素
传送带控制组态画面应包含:
- 动态示意图:实时显示传送带运行状态
- 操作按钮:启动、停止、复位等
- 状态指示:运行、停止、故障
- 参数显示:运行时间、故障代码等
5.2 高级功能实现
- 趋势图:记录电机电流变化,预防性维护
- 报警历史:存储最近100条报警记录
- 权限管理:不同级别操作员有不同的操作权限
- 配方功能:存储不同产品的运行参数
5.3 设计技巧
- 颜色规范:
- 运行状态:绿色
- 停止状态:灰色
- 故障状态:红色闪烁
- 布局原则:
- 重要元素放在左上区域(人眼最先注意)
- 相关功能集中放置
- 保持一致的交互逻辑
- 操作优化:
- 关键操作需二次确认
- 提供操作指引提示
- 支持快捷键操作
6. 系统调试与优化
6.1 调试流程
- 上电前检查:
- 核对所有接线
- 测量绝缘电阻
- 确认电源电压
- 分步调试:
- 先测试输入信号
- 再测试输出动作
- 最后整体联调
- 负载测试:
- 空载运行24小时
- 半载运行8小时
- 满载运行4小时
6.2 常见故障处理
下表总结了常见故障及解决方法:
| 故障现象 | 可能原因 | 解决方法 |
|---|---|---|
| 传送带不启动 | 急停未复位 | 检查急停回路 |
| 频繁过载报警 | 热继电器设置不当 | 重新整定电流值 |
| 传感器误检测 | 灵敏度太高 | 调整检测距离 |
| PLC无输出 | 输出模块故障 | 更换输出点测试 |
6.3 性能优化建议
- 节能措施:
- 添加变频调速功能
- 优化启停时序
- 设置自动休眠模式
- 维护便利性:
- 添加润滑报警
- 记录轴承温度
- 预测性维护提醒
- 扩展考虑:
- 预留通信接口
- 支持远程监控
- 兼容MES系统
在实际项目中,我发现很多问题都源于细节处理不当。比如某次因未考虑环境温度变化导致传感器冬季频繁误动作,后来改为带温度补偿的型号才彻底解决。这提醒我们设计时必须充分考虑现场环境因素。